Chapter 13 - Chapter 13: Abyssal Pact

Jian descended further into the Abyss, the staircase narrowing and twisting like a serpent's spine. The air grew colder, and the oppressive silence was pierced only by the faint echoes of distant growls and whispers, as if the Abyss itself were alive and aware of his intrusion.

His clones followed in disciplined formation, their vigilance unwavering. Jian's mind was sharp despite the mounting pressure; he'd learned long ago that survival in the Abyss meant being two steps ahead of danger.

The Nexus System chimed once more, offering insight into the deeper layers of the Abyss.

[Nexus Update]

Abyssal Depths – Second Layer

Environmental Effects Updated: Stamina Drain Increased by 30%. Enemy Strength Enhanced by 15%. Probability of Rare and Epic Item Drops Increased.

Warning: Abyssal Entities Are Bound by Pacts. Avoid Unnecessary Conflict Without Proper Preparation.

Jian narrowed his eyes. "Pacts?" he muttered. The Abyss was notorious for its cryptic rules and riddles. Every layer was a game, and playing without understanding the rules was certain death.

The path leveled out, leading to a vast cavern illuminated by an eerie crimson glow. Towering spires of jagged obsidian jutted from the ground, and in the distance, a river of molten shadow carved its way through the rocky terrain.

At the center of the cavern stood a figure—a tall, hooded entity cloaked in shifting shadows. Its presence radiated power, and Jian could feel its gaze piercing through him despite the lack of visible eyes.

The Nexus System identified it immediately.

[Entity Identified: Abyssal Pactkeeper]

Rank: Legendary

HP: ???

Skills: ???

Threat Level: Unknown

Jian's instincts screamed at him to prepare for combat, but he held his ground. The warning about pacts echoed in his mind, and he knew this encounter required more than brute force.

The Pactkeeper spoke, its voice like a thousand whispers converging.

"Challenger, you have ventured far into the Abyss, yet the deeper layers demand more than strength. Will you make a pact to proceed?"

Jian studied the figure carefully. The Pactkeeper exuded an aura of neutrality—neither hostile nor friendly—but there was an edge to its words, a hint of danger that promised dire consequences for a wrong move.

"What kind of pact?" Jian asked cautiously.

The Pactkeeper extended a clawed hand, its shadowy fingers opening to reveal a glowing orb of dark energy.

"Give of your essence, and in return, the Abyss will grant you strength. But beware—the Abyss does not give without taking."

Jian's mind raced. The potential benefits were undeniable, but the cost was uncertain. The Abyss rarely dealt in fair trades.

[Pact Options Unlocked]

Lesser Pact: Sacrifice 5% of current HP permanently. Gain a rare skill or item. Greater Pact: Sacrifice 10% of current HP permanently. Gain an epic skill or item. Refusal: Reject the pact and face the Pactkeeper's trial.

Jian clenched his fists. The choice was clear: risk his vitality for power or prepare to face whatever trial the Pactkeeper had in store.

"I choose…" Jian hesitated for a moment, then his resolve hardened. "The Greater Pact."

The Pactkeeper's shadowy form shifted, its lips curling into what might have been a smile. "Very well, Challenger. Let the Abyss mark you."

The orb of energy surged forward, engulfing Jian in its dark light. Pain shot through his body as a fraction of his life force was drained away, leaving him gasping for breath. But with the pain came power—a new strength coursing through his veins.

[Pact Completed: Greater Pact]

HP Permanently Reduced by 10%.

New Skill Acquired: Abyssal Wrath (Epic).

[Abyssal Wrath]

Description: Channel the power of the Abyss to unleash a devastating wave of shadow energy, dealing massive damage to all enemies in a wide radius. Causes minor health drain with each use. Cooldown: 5 minutes.

The Pactkeeper's form shimmered, its presence seeming to grow lighter. "The pact is sealed. Use your newfound power wisely, or it will consume you."

Jian exhaled slowly, steadying himself. He could already feel the weight of the pact—a subtle, nagging emptiness where his sacrificed vitality had been. But the power of Abyssal Wrath thrummed within him, a potent weapon for the challenges ahead.

Without another word, the Pactkeeper faded into the shadows, leaving Jian and his clones alone in the cavern.

Trials of the Abyss

As Jian pressed forward, the environment grew more treacherous. The ground beneath his feet crumbled in places, revealing pits of seething shadow energy. His clones moved carefully, their every step calculated to avoid triggering traps.

The next wave of enemies came swiftly—an ambush of Abyssal Hounds. Their glowing red eyes burned with feral hunger as they charged, their fangs glinting like daggers.

[Enemy Identified: Abyssal Hounds]

Rank: Rare

HP: 60,000

Skills: Shadow Pounce, Blood Frenzy

Jian wasted no time. "Abyssal Wrath!"

The shadows around him surged, coalescing into a massive wave of dark energy that exploded outward. The Hounds were caught in the blast, their snarls turning into pained howls as the wave tore through them.

The skill's power was immense, but Jian felt the toll immediately—the life drain sapping his stamina and leaving a faint ache in his chest.

"Focus fire!" he commanded.

His clones moved in sync, cutting down the remaining Hounds with precise, coordinated strikes. Within moments, the battlefield was silent once more.

[Battle Results]

EXP Gained: +90,000

Items Acquired: Abyssal Fang x4

Jian knelt, catching his breath. The Abyss was relentless, but he was determined to push through.

In the distance, the faint outline of another staircase came into view, spiraling downward into even greater darkness. Jian's journey was far from over, but with his newfound power, he was ready for whatever the Abyss had in store.
